In the year 2000 in Zagreb Andreja Kulunčić launched the project Nama: 1908 Employees, 15 Department Stores, designed as a public awareness raising campaign about the difficult situation faced by the formerly prominent Nama department store chain. Since the early 2000s when it went bankrupt, to date, Nama was reduced to only two department stores in Zagreb. After an interview with trade union representatives, workers and sales personnel, Kulunčić designed a number of public posters featuring the real Nama employees Branka Stanić, Biserka Kenenarić and Barbara Kovačević whose economic security was brought into question, and whose portraits on the posters warned about the serious state of affairs within the company. Hands, Sheets, Broom: Statistical Yearbook

Katerina Duda

Hands, Sheets, Broom: Statistical Yearbook

On 12 and 13 December, on a stall in Jadran Square in Rijeka, Duda will present passers-by with Rijeka tourism in figures, using the Korzo area as a background for data visualisation. Statistical Yearbook will tell us if tourism in Rijeka is on the rise, which services are used to advertise private accommodation and what proportion of advertising relies on Airbnb.
